According to the world news, price of oil has risen by more than a dollar a barrel after surveys suggested strong manufacturing growth in both the US and the eurozone. The Institute of Supply Management (ISM) said US manufacturing grew in December at its fastest pace since May.
US light crude rose by $1.08 to $95.8 a barrel, while London Brent rose 94 cents to $95.83, before both slipped back to end the day slightly up. Also, cold weather has pushed the price of oil higher in recent weeks.
The ISM said that its index of manufacturing activity rose to 57 in December, up from 56.6 the previous month. Any reading over 50 suggests growth in the sector. “All told, the December ISM index is consistent with a manufacturing industry on solid footing and an economy that re-accelerated in the fourth quarter,” said Ryan Sweet at Moody’s Analytics.
December was the 17th month in a row that the sector grew, according to ISM. “We saw significant recovery for much of the US manufacturing sector in 2010,” said Norbert Ore, head of the group’s manufacturing business survey committee. Read more… »

Hot tubs are great central accessory for any home. It offers a lot of benefits to its owner from hydrotherapy, family bonding, to tax benefits and amplify in home valuate. It is the perfect escape after a long day at work. The hot water soothes pains away and loosens up cramped muscles. Indeed, hot tubs are a central accessory to any home. Therefore, it entails the right kind of care not only to extend its lifespan, but also get money savings.
Having hot tub covers play an important part in maintaining the hot tub. It gives security for risks of drowning small children. It protects curious kids from accidentally falling down and drowning in the process. It also guards and shields the water from getting dirt and falling debris and keeps the water fresh and clean. High quality cover provides insulation for the hot tub that keeps the heat or maintains a perfect temperature until somebody needs to use it.
Hot tub offers a lot of benefits. It is a good way to end each stressful and tiring day as it eases tension. Covering it will keep the water fresh, free from dirt and falling debris as well as child friendly. A cover will ultimately put your mind at peace.
